#311752 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#311752 is composed of 19.2% red, 9% green and 32.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.2% cyan, 72%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.8% black. It has a hue angle of 266.4 degrees, a saturation of 56.2% and a lightness of 20.6%. #311752 color hex could be obtained by blending #622ea4 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#330066.

● #311752 color description : Very dark violet.
#311752 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#311752 has RGB values of R:49, G:23, B:82 and CMYK values of C:0.4, M:0.72, Y:0, K:0.68. Its decimal value is 3217234.

Shades and Tints of #311752
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030205 is the darkest color, while #f8f5fc is the lightest one.

Tones of #311752
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#343336 is the less saturated color, while #2f0366 is the most saturated one.
